Peter John

Mr John is an economist and financial modeller. After studying financial economics at the Universities of Oxford and London, UK, he started his career at PricewaterhouseCoopers’in the economics consulting department. After three years, he moved to the British government’s economics service. Subsequently, he became a freelance economic consultant. He has undertaken important financial modelling assignments for high-profile clients including Eurotunnel, the governments of the UK and Brazil and various regulated utilities.

Mr John has had three years’ experience in the financial valuation of intellectual property. He has valued patents in the chemical, medical care, and information technology industries. He is familiar with the methods used to value patents in litigation, including the cost, and discounted cashflow methodologies. In addition to English, Mr John speaks French and German.
